Close
“KAMOKA LAND ROVER RANGE ROVER VOGUE L405 3.0 L SDV6 OIL FILTER PART NO : F123801” has been added to your cart. View cart
Showing 1033–1044 of 5285 item(s)
-
-
-
-
FEBI BILSTEIN VOLKSWAGEN PASSAT 2.8 L V6 3B2 / 3B5 SPARK PLUG PART NO : 13518
(0 review)KSh1,340.00











